SMS Verification for WhatsApp – Complete 2026 Guide
SMS Verification for WhatsApp
WhatsApp SMS verification is the security process that confirms phone number ownership by sending a 6-digit code via text message or voice call to register or re-activate WhatsApp accounts. This verification method serves as WhatsApp's primary identity layer, linking each account to a unique phone number worldwide.
WhatsApp requires SMS verification for all accounts. The platform sends a 6-digit code to your phone number, which must be entered within minutes to complete registration. Alternative verification through virtual numbers works with premium services but faces increasing detection as WhatsApp blocks known temporary number ranges.
What Is WhatsApp SMS Verification
WhatsApp implements phone number verification as the foundational security measure for its 2+ billion user base. Unlike platforms offering email-based registration, WhatsApp exclusively uses phone numbers as unique account identifiers, making SMS verification mandatory for every new installation and device transfer.
The verification system evolved significantly since WhatsApp's 2009 launch. Modern verification employs multiple security layers including device fingerprinting, IP analysis, and behavioral patterns to detect fraud while maintaining user accessibility. The 6-digit code format replaced earlier 3-digit codes in 2018, doubling security against brute-force attacks.
WhatsApp verification differs from competitors through stricter enforcement and sophisticated detection systems. The platform maintains extensive blacklists of VoIP ranges, temporary number providers, and suspicious number patterns. Success rates for virtual number services like SMSCodeHub range from 60-85% depending on number source and user account history.
How WhatsApp SMS Verification Works
The verification process follows a precise sequence designed to balance security with user experience:
- Phone number entry – Install WhatsApp and enter your phone number with country code selection
- Automated format validation – WhatsApp checks number format validity and carrier information
- Device fingerprinting – The app collects device identifiers, OS version, and installation metadata
- Code generation – Backend systems create a cryptographically random 6-digit code linked to your number and device
- Primary SMS attempt – Code transmits via WhatsApp's SMS gateway partners to your number
- Auto-read attempt – On Android with permissions, WhatsApp auto-detects incoming SMS containing the code
- Manual code entry – Users type the 6-digit code if auto-detection fails
- Validation – Server verifies code match, checks expiration (typically 10 minutes), and validates device consistency
- Account activation – Successful validation grants access and associates the phone number with the device
- Backup restoration prompt – WhatsApp offers to restore chat history if a backup exists for that number
Voice Call Fallback System
If SMS delivery fails, WhatsApp automatically offers voice verification after 5 minutes. An automated call reads the 6-digit code aloud, providing redundancy when SMS routing encounters carrier issues, international delivery delays, or spam filtering.
Multi-Device Verification
WhatsApp's 2021 multi-device feature changed verification dynamics. The primary phone maintains the master account while linked devices (desktop, web, tablets) verify through QR codes rather than SMS. However, the primary device still requires SMS verification for initial setup and periodic re-validation.
Using Temporary Numbers for WhatsApp Verification
Virtual phone number services provide alternatives to personal numbers for WhatsApp verification. This approach serves users requiring privacy protection, managing multiple business accounts, or accessing WhatsApp in regions with SIM card restrictions.
Success Rates by Service Type
| Service Type | Success Rate | Cost Range | Detection Risk |
|---|---|---|---|
| Premium Aggregators (SMSCodeHub) | 75-85% | $1.50-3.00 | Low-Medium |
| Standard Services (5SIM, SMS-Activate) | 60-75% | $1.00-2.50 | Medium |
| Budget Providers | 40-60% | $0.50-1.50 | High |
| Free Public Numbers | 5-15% | $0 | Very High |
Step-by-Step Virtual Number Verification
- Choose a reliable service like SMSCodeHub with proven WhatsApp compatibility
- Select numbers from countries with high success rates (Indonesia, Malaysia, Brazil, Russia)
- Avoid US, UK, Canadian numbers – WhatsApp blocks most VoIP ranges from these regions
- Purchase number activation and copy the provided phone number
- Open WhatsApp and enter the virtual number with correct country code
- Tap "Next" to request verification code
- Monitor the virtual number dashboard for incoming SMS (typically 10-60 seconds)
- Retrieve the 6-digit code from the dashboard
- Enter code in WhatsApp before expiration (10 minutes)
- Complete profile setup immediately to reduce account flagging risk
Geographic Success Patterns
WhatsApp verification success varies dramatically by number origin:
High success regions (70-85%):
- Brazil – Extensive number availability, minimal blocking
- Indonesia – Large carrier networks, good routing
- Russia – Mature virtual number infrastructure
- Malaysia – Strong compatibility with premium services
- Philippines – Growing availability, decent success
Medium success regions (40-70%):
- India – High demand causes inventory fluctuations
- Ukraine – Good options but increasing detection
- Vietnam – Variable quality across providers
- Poland – European regulation impacts availability
Low success regions (10-40%):
- United States – Aggressive VoIP blocking
- United Kingdom – Strict carrier verification requirements
- Canada – Limited virtual number options
- Australia – High blocking rate for temporary numbers
WhatsApp Number Detection Systems
WhatsApp employs sophisticated verification layers beyond simple SMS code validation:
VoIP Range Detection
WhatsApp maintains databases of known VoIP and virtual number prefixes. Numbers matching these patterns trigger additional verification steps or outright rejection. The platform cross-references number information with telecommunications databases to identify non-mobile carriers.
Behavioral Analysis
The platform monitors account behavior post-verification:
- Immediate bulk messaging after registration triggers spam flags
- Adding hundreds of contacts within hours indicates automation
- Multiple accounts from same IP address raises fraud alerts
- Device fingerprint inconsistencies signal account transfers
Historical Data Correlation
WhatsApp tracks number history across the platform. Numbers previously associated with banned accounts face enhanced scrutiny. Temporary numbers cycling through multiple users accumulate negative reputation scores that reduce future verification success.
Common WhatsApp Verification Problems
Problem: SMS Never Arrives
Causes and solutions:
International routing delays – Verification codes from WhatsApp's US-based SMS gateways sometimes take 3-5 minutes to reach international numbers. Wait at least 5 minutes before requesting a new code or switching to voice call verification.
Carrier SMS blocking – Some mobile carriers aggressively filter messages from shortcodes or international numbers. Check carrier spam settings and temporarily disable SMS filtering if available.
Number formatting errors – Incorrect country code selection sends codes to wrong numbers. Triple-check the country code dropdown matches your number's actual country. Common mistakes include selecting US (+1) for Canadian numbers or mixing up similar country codes.
Temporary number blacklisting – The specific virtual number may be blacklisted from previous abuse. When using services like SMSCodeHub, cancel the number and request a different one from the same or alternative country.
Problem: Code Received But Rejected
Device mismatch flagging – If you requested multiple codes from different devices, WhatsApp links codes to specific device fingerprints. Use the code on the same device that requested it.
Expired codes – Codes expire after 10 minutes. Network delays sometimes cause codes to arrive near expiration. Request fresh codes rather than trying to use aged ones.
Multiple code confusion – If you requested several codes, only the most recent one works. Previous codes automatically invalidate when new ones generate.
Problem: "Phone Number Banned" Error
This indicates WhatsApp detected Terms of Service violations associated with the number:
For personal numbers: Contact WhatsApp support through the app with explanation. Bans from false reports or system errors can be reversed within 24-72 hours.
For virtual numbers: The number has abuse history from previous users. Request a completely different number from another country. Consider using higher-quality services with better number rotation policies.
Problem: "Too Many Attempts" Lockout
WhatsApp rate-limits verification attempts to prevent abuse. If you hit this error:
- Wait 12-24 hours before attempting verification again
- Do not try multiple numbers or devices during lockout period
- Clear WhatsApp data and cache before retry
- Consider using different Wi-Fi network or mobile data for next attempt
Best Practices for Virtual Number Verification
Choosing the Right Service
Not all SMS verification services deliver equal WhatsApp results. Prioritize providers offering:
- Real-time success rate transparency – Services like SMSCodeHub display current WhatsApp success percentages by country
- Automatic refunds – Failed verifications should refund immediately without support tickets
- Number retention options – Ability to keep numbers longer than standard 15-minute windows
- Geographic diversity – Access to 50+ countries provides fallback options
- API access – Critical for developers testing WhatsApp Business API implementations
Maximizing Success Rates
Follow these guidelines to improve verification probability:
- Use fresh devices – Never-used devices or factory-reset phones avoid fingerprint conflicts
- Install from official sources – Download WhatsApp from Google Play or App Store, not APK sites
- Match number to region – If using Indonesian numbers, install WhatsApp from Indonesian IP addresses when possible
- Wait between attempts – Space verification attempts at least 24 hours apart if previous tries failed
- Complete profile immediately – Add profile photo and status within 30 minutes of verification
- Verify gradually – Don't add hundreds of contacts or join groups immediately after verification
- Enable two-step verification – Set PIN code protection within first hour to secure the account
Long-Term Account Maintenance
Accounts verified with temporary numbers require special handling:
- Never rely on SMS for 2FA – Enable two-step verification PIN immediately since you won't receive future SMS to the temporary number
- Link email for recovery – Add recovery email in WhatsApp settings for account restoration
- Regular backup creation – Configure automatic cloud backups to Google Drive or iCloud
- Avoid account transfers – Moving accounts to new devices triggers re-verification you can't complete
- Accept number limitations – Treat these accounts as semi-disposable since you can't recover if locked out
WhatsApp Business Verification
WhatsApp Business accounts use identical SMS verification but with additional post-verification requirements:
Business Profile Verification
After phone verification, businesses must:
- Complete business profile with company name and category
- Provide business address and website (optional but recommended)
- Add business hours and response time information
- Accept WhatsApp Business Terms of Service
Green Badge Verification
The verified badge (green checkmark) requires separate application through WhatsApp's verification program. This involves:
- Demonstrating authentic business ownership
- Submitting official business documentation
- Meeting minimum account age and activity thresholds
- Compliance review taking 1-4 weeks
Virtual numbers generally cannot achieve green badge verification since documentation requires matching business registration to phone number ownership.
WhatsApp Business API
The Business API (for medium-large enterprises) requires official phone numbers from recognized carriers. Virtual numbers don't qualify for API access. Companies needing API integration must use:
- Direct carrier-provisioned numbers
- Dedicated business lines from telecommunications providers
- Numbers with verified ownership documentation
Comparing WhatsApp to Other Platform Verifications
WhatsApp's verification strictness falls mid-range compared to competitors:
More permissive than WhatsApp:
- Telegram – Higher success rates with virtual numbers (80-95%)
- Discord – Phone verification optional for many features
- Signal – Similar strictness but smaller blacklist database
Similar strictness:
- Instagram – Comparable VoIP detection systems
- Twitter/X – Equivalent blocking of known virtual ranges
- Snapchat – Similar success rates with temporary numbers
Stricter than WhatsApp:
- Google – More aggressive VoIP blocking for Gmail/Drive
- WeChat – Requires existing user invitation in some regions
- Banking apps – Generally block all VoIP numbers completely
Legal and Privacy Considerations
Terms of Service Compliance
WhatsApp's Terms of Service (Section 2.1) require providing "accurate information" during registration. Using temporary numbers exists in a gray area:
- The number is technically real and functional during verification
- However, you don't maintain long-term control or ownership
- WhatsApp can terminate accounts for ToS violations
- Risk increases with commercial use or automation
Privacy Tradeoffs
Virtual numbers protect personal number privacy but create new risks:
Privacy benefits:
- Personal phone number remains private from contacts
- Reduced spam and unwanted contact attempts
- Separation between personal and business communications
Privacy risks:
- SMS verification services see your verification codes
- Number may be reused by others after your rental period
- Service providers potentially log usage patterns
- Less recourse if account compromised
Appropriate Use Cases
Virtual numbers for WhatsApp make sense for:
- Testing app integrations and chatbot functionality
- Temporary project communication that won't need long-term access
- Privacy-focused usage where account is purely disposable
- Accessing region-locked content or services
- Secondary business accounts with documented backups
Avoid virtual numbers for:
- Primary personal communication accounts
- Accounts storing important conversation history
- Business-critical communications
- Accounts linked to payment methods or services
- Any situation requiring guaranteed long-term access
Frequently Asked Questions
Can I verify WhatsApp without a phone number?
No, WhatsApp requires a phone number for all accounts. However, you can use virtual phone numbers from services like SMSCodeHub instead of your personal number. The platform sends verification codes to the virtual number, allowing registration without exposing your real phone number.
How do I verify WhatsApp with a temporary number?
Choose a reliable SMS verification service, purchase a WhatsApp-compatible number (preferably from Indonesia, Brazil, or Malaysia), enter the virtual number in WhatsApp's registration screen, retrieve the 6-digit code from the service dashboard, and complete verification. Success rates range from 60-85% depending on service quality and number origin.
Why didn't my WhatsApp verification code arrive?
Common causes include international SMS routing delays (wait 5+ minutes), carrier spam filtering, incorrect country code selection, or the virtual number being blacklisted by WhatsApp. Try requesting the code via voice call, verify your country code is correct, or use a different virtual number from an alternative country.
Which countries work best for WhatsApp virtual numbers?
Indonesia, Brazil, Malaysia, Russia, and the Philippines show the highest success rates (70-85%) for virtual number verification. Avoid US, UK, and Canadian numbers which face aggressive VoIP blocking by WhatsApp. Premium services display real-time success rates by country to guide selection.
Can WhatsApp detect virtual phone numbers?
Yes, WhatsApp actively detects and blocks known virtual number ranges through VoIP databases, carrier information cross-referencing, and behavioral analysis. However, quality services maintain success rates of 60-85% by sourcing numbers from less-detected ranges and rotating inventory regularly. Free public numbers fail 85-95% of the time.
What happens if WhatsApp bans my virtual number?
Number bans are specific to that number, not your device. Simply use a different virtual number from another country to create a new account. However, if your device or IP address is flagged, wait 24-48 hours before attempting verification again to avoid extended lockouts.
How long do WhatsApp verification codes last?
WhatsApp verification codes expire 10 minutes after generation. The platform displays a countdown timer showing remaining validation time. If the code expires, request a new one rather than attempting to use expired codes, which will always be rejected.
Can I transfer WhatsApp to a new number later?
Yes, WhatsApp allows number changes through Settings → Account → Change Number. However, accounts verified with temporary virtual numbers cannot complete this process since you don't control the original number. Plan to use accounts verified with temporary numbers as permanent to that specific number.
Conclusion
WhatsApp SMS verification balances accessibility with security through phone-based identity confirmation. While the platform implements increasingly sophisticated detection systems, virtual number services like SMSCodeHub maintain 60-85% success rates by sourcing quality numbers from compatible regions and rotating inventory ahead of detection.
Success requires strategic number selection (favoring Indonesia, Brazil, Malaysia over US/UK), using premium services with transparent success rates, and following best practices around device preparation and post-verification behavior. Accounts verified with temporary numbers serve specific use cases—testing, privacy protection, temporary projects—but shouldn't replace personal numbers for important long-term communications.
The verification landscape continues evolving as WhatsApp enhances detection while services develop countermeasures. Users should expect success rates to fluctuate and maintain flexibility around number sources and service providers. For comprehensive coverage of SMS verification across platforms, explore our guides on Telegram verification, Google account verification, and choosing the right verification service.
Related Articles
free uae sms: Complete Guide 2026
Discover everything about free uae sms. Expert tips, best practices, and proven strategies. Start no...
Read More →getsms online: Complete Guide 2026
Discover everything about getsms online. Expert tips, best practices, and proven strategies. Start n...
Read More →temporary phone number: Complete Guide 2026
Discover everything about temporary phone number. Expert tips, best practices, and proven strategies...
Read More →